Systems and Discovery Services Librarian

Systems and Discovery Services Librarian

Company: State University of New York at Cortland

Job Location: Cortland, New York

Category: Library and Information Science

Type: Full-Time

Salary Range: $58,000-$67,000 (Depending on Experience)

Is this a temporary position? No

Position Summary

The Systems and Discovery Services Librarian is a tenure-track, full-time academic faculty librarian reporting to the Director of Libraries. This position takes the lead in administering the library services platform, discovery system, information management systems, and digital asset management systems. The Systems and Discovery Services Librarian works in collaboration with other units of the library and Information Resources.

Major Responsibilities

The Systems and Discovery Services Librarian is a tenure-track, full-time academic faculty librarian reporting to the Director of Libraries. This position takes the lead in administering the library services platform, discovery system, information management systems, and digital asset management systems. The Systems and Discovery Services Librarian works in collaboration with other units of the library and Information Resources.

  • Manages access, problem resolution, assessment, and discovery of all library technologies.
  • Ensures that the library's web presence is accurate, up-to-date, and accessible.
  • Identifies training opportunities within the library regarding library technologies
  • Creates usage reports to assist with collection management and administrative reporting.
  • Serves as primary contact with internal departments and vendors concerning library technologies.
  • Participates in the Library Instruction Program.
  • Provides reference services at a desk, via technology, and by appointment. May work evenings and weekends as appropriate.
  • Serves as a liaison to selected departments; provides general and specialized instruction to faculty and students in the department.

Functional and Supervisory Relationships

Reporting to the Director of Libraries

Required Qualifications

  • Master's degree in Librarianship/Information Science from an ALA accredited program;
  • One year of experience implementing, managing, and supporting integrated library systems, digital repositories and discovery tools; (e.g., Aleph, Alma, ILLiad, Primo, Ebsco Discovery Service, Digital Commons, link resolvers, EZProxy);
  • Ability to work successfully both as an active, collaborative team member and independently;
  • Familiarity with professional standards, best practices, and emerging technologies in libraries;
  • Strong organizational and project management skills.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Academic library experience;
  • Knowledge of supporting electronic resource lifecycle activities;
  • Experience with reference service, collection development and/or instruction;

Knowledge, Skills & Abilities

  • Familiarity with professional standards, best practices, and emerging technologies in libraries;
  • Ability to work successfully both as an active, collaborative team member and independently.
  • Knowledge of application programming interfaces (API)
  • Knowledge of Project Management software
